We are thrilled to be working with an exceptional cancer charity as they look for a Donor Relations & High-Value Events Manager to join their newly created team.
As part of this newly established Donor Relations team, you'll help deliver exceptional stewardship, donor experiences and events that strengthen relationships with philanthropic and corporate supporters, also promoting the charity's £100 million Raise the Game appeal.
You'll lead the delivery of tailored supporter journeys, high-value events and engagement activity, ensuring donors feel valued, informed and connected to the impact of their support. Working closely with fundraising and programme teams, you'll play a key role in driving supporter retention and long-term income growth.
